CC   -!- FUNCTION: Hydrolyzes cAMP to 5'-AMP. Plays an important regulatory role
CC       in modulating the intracellular concentration of cAMP, thereby
CC       influencing cAMP-dependent processes. {ECO:0000256|HAMAP-
CC       Rule:MF_00905}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=3',5'-cyclic AMP + H2O = AMP + H(+); Xref=Rhea:RHEA:25277,
CC         ChEBI:CHEBI:15377, ChEBI:CHEBI:15378, ChEBI:CHEBI:58165,
CC         ChEBI:CHEBI:456215; EC=3.1.4.53; Evidence={ECO:0000256|HAMAP-
CC         Rule:MF_00905};
CC   -!- COFACTOR:
CC       Name=Fe(2+); Xref=ChEBI:CHEBI:29033;
CC         Evidence={ECO:0000256|HAMAP-Rule:MF_00905};
CC       Note=Binds 2 Fe(2+) ions per subunit. {ECO:0000256|HAMAP-
CC       Rule:MF_00905};
CC   -!- SIMILARITY: Belongs to the cyclic nucleotide phosphodiesterase class-
CC       III family. {ECO:0000256|ARBA:ARBA00025742, ECO:0000256|HAMAP-
CC       Rule:MF_00905}.
